Output 46b66d8ad06855129c57d89d9c01da1e883a08a32fe93f8906a0b8b6c2e766b1:25

value
40572782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de033209d3baf03dfbc6b83a4e0c2a35ecc656c2 OP_EQUALVERIFY OP_CHECKSIG
address
1MEtqcSKqvnNL3B168dYTsidDS3DUGcPze
transaction
46b66d8ad06855129c57d89d9c01da1e883a08a32fe93f8906a0b8b6c2e766b1
spent
true